This group is for adults (19 and older) with intellectual and developmental disabilities who gather in a relaxed setting to form lasting friendships through reading aloud and talking about books.

The Teen Advisory Board (TAB) is an active organization made up of teens in grades 6-12 who work together to make a difference in our library. They help decide what materials should be purchased, plan programs and work on special projects.
